Rent-to-own businesses see boom

Folks keep loading up at Household Rental & Sales, recession or not.

"I bought my TVs here, a stereo system, a dinette for my grandma," said
Sandra Knight. She says rent-to-own helps her afford nice furniture and appliances she can't just go out and buy.

"If you can't really afford to pay cash, Roy will work with you," Knight said.

"We don't do credit checks, we give you chance to establish credit, rebuild it," said Household owner Roy Colvin.

There is a downside: the price.

For example: a Mitsubishi HDTV. It's listed at $176.50 for 24 months. But that adds up to more than $4200. At Circuit City the same TV is 1299.99.

"Like buying a car, you'll definitely pay a little more for it, but you have the option of buying it out early," Colvin said.

He says that brings the price down to a competitive level. For Knight, it's a small price to pay for flexibility.

"You can do bi-weekly, monthly, 90 days," Knight listed.

"You can take it home and enjoy it now," Colvin added.

Colvin says his business is booming right now. When most retail is down, his sales are topping last year's.
